【题目链接】
【思路要点】
- 平面内每一个点可以被两个向量唯一确定,因此我们可以将平面内每一个点\(P\)唯一表示为\(A*x+B*y\)的形式,以下简称\((x,y)\)。显然,当\(x\)或\(y\)不是整数,这个点可以被忽略。
- 现在问题被我们转化为了\(A=(1,0)\),\(B=(0,1)\)时的问题。
- 若\(x\)和\(y\)均比较小,那么问题可以简单地用DP解决。
- 但由于我们对问题进行了转化,\(x\)与\(y\)均可以达到\(O(2*500^2)\
【题目链接】
【思路要点】
- 平面内每一个点可以被两个向量唯一确定,因此我们可以将平面内每一个点\(P\)唯一表示为\(A*x+B*y\)的形式,以下简称\((x,y)\)。显然,当\(x\)或\(y\)不是整数,这个点可以被忽略。
- 现在问题被我们转化为了\(A=(1,0)\),\(B=(0,1)\)时的问题。
- 若\(x\)和\(y\)均比较小,那么问题可以简单地用DP解决。
- 但由于我们对问题进行了转化,\(x\)与\(y\)均可以达到\(O(2*500^2)\